Dr. Ernst G. Bartsich Biography
Dr. Ernst G. Bartsich is a practicing Obstetrician/Gynecologist. He began his medical studies in Germany and completed his residency at The Columbia Presbyterian Hospital in New York City. After many years as a successful and respected gynecologist, he began researching treatment methods for uterine fibroids, as well as a variety of fertility techniques. Dr. Bartsich began applying operative hysteroscopy to fibroid removal in 1975, and he spent the next ten years mastering the technique. Because of his accomplishments with alternatives to hysterectomy, he has appeared on several television shows such as "Good Day New York" and "Fox 5 Live", and was interviewed by Tom Brokaw. Dr. Bartsich has been a guest on several prominent radio talk shows and is featured in numerous magazines and newspaper articles concerned with women's health. In 2001, New York magazine him as one of the city's top physicians in its annual "Best Doctors" feature. Dr. Bartsich is one of the more accomplished surgeons in his field, with a private practice on East 70th Street. He is affiliated with New York Hospital/Weill Cornell University Medical Center, where he is a Clinical Associate professor of OB/GYN.
